Both of these routing protocols become intractable in large networks and cannot be used in interdomain routing. Routing information protocol distance vector routing share the most you know about the entire autonomous system share with all your direct neighbors, and them only share periodically, e. Confusion often arises between routed protocols and routing protocols. Its purpose is to help routers building and maintain routing tables. Although manet routing protocols are mainly for mobile networks, they can also be useful for networks of stationary nodes that lack network infrastructure. Routing protocols routing is the process of selecting paths in a network along which to send data on physical traffic. The purpose of this master thesis is to study, understand, analyze and discuss two mobile adhoc routing protocols dsdv. In ad hoc network each node individually acts as a mobile router and communicates to each other to send and receive. For example, routing protocols can exist in, or between, autonomous systems. Routing protocols 1 70 routing protocols 1 allow a router to know who its neighboring routers are, and what networks they and their neighbors are connected to routing updates are sent between routers default routes are configured when a router doesnt know where to send a packet source routing. Understanding network routing protocols routerfreak. Routing protocol is a method of negotiation between two routers to select a route between two nodes based on different.
According to routing strategy routing protocols are classifiedin two parts, proactive and reactive routing. Mobile ad hoc networks manet are networks which routing is based on multi hop ro uting from a source to a destination node or nodes. Hence a dynamic routing protocol is needed for these networks to function properly. Comaparison of different types of manet routing protocols. Distance vector number of hops distance vector routing determines the direction vector and distance to any link in the internetwork.
Delivery latency and packet delivery function pdf versus node density 11. There are a lot of different routing protocols, each one designed for specific network sizes. Ccna certificationrouting protocols wikibooks, open books. There are two primary routing protocol types although many different routing protocols defined with those. Routing protocols these protocols that filter network traffic. There are multiple type of routing protocols that designed for manets.
The purpose of routing protocols is to learn of available routes that exist on the enterprise network, build routing tables and make routing decisions. Many routing protocols have been developed for accomplishing this task. At network layer, routing protocols are used to find route for transmission of packets. Pdf enhanced routing protocol for vehicular ad hoc. Ip routing protocolss dense style rewards readers willing to study the words carefully and draw meaning from the utilitarian conceptual drawings. Ip routing protocols s dense style rewards readers willing to study the words carefully and draw meaning from the utilitarian conceptual drawings. Isis runs on the data link layer layer 2 open shortest path first ospf is encapsulated in ip, but runs only on the ipv4 subnet, while the ipv6 version runs on the link using only link. Introduction to intermediate systemtointermediate system.
The proactive routing protocols constantly retain the updated state of the network topology and are typically tabledriven 6. A comprehensive performance analysis of proactive, reactive and hybrid manets routing protocols kavita pandey1, abhishek swaroop2 comp. Interior and exterior routing o interior routing n routing inside an autonomous system n each as can chose its own interior routing protocol n examples. You can also clasify the routing protocols in terms of their location on a network. A comparative study of manet routing protocols ieee conference.
Isis is a classless protocol, and thus supports vlsms. Dont focus on details of mechanisms just ask how are loops avoided. Griffin computer lab cambridge uk advanced systems topics lent term, 2008 common view of the telco network brick. Dynamic adaptive routing all ip routing protocols are dynamic irouting table entries change in time, depending on olink failures. This paper aims to perform a comparative study on the three categories of manet routing protocol by comparing their. Comparison of rip, ospf and eigrp routing protocols based on. Examples of routed protocols are ip, ipx, and appletalk. A routing protocol uses metrics to determine which path to utilize to transmit a packet across an internetwork. Chapter routing protocols rip, ospf, and bgp pdf created with fineprint pdffactory pro trial version. Mobile ad hoc network manet is a collection of wireless mobile nodes that dynamically form a network temporarily without any support of central administration. Download this article in pdf format homepage table of.
The only two routed protocols you should worry about are ip and ipx although cisco has dropped ipx from the latest ccna exam, it is helpful to understand the concepts behind it. Adhoc network are autonomous network that do not rely on a predefined infrastructure and can be set up anywhere at any time. Routing protocols facilitate router communication and overall network topology understanding. Units and divisions related to nada are a part of the school of electrical engineering and computer science at kth royal institute of technology.
Isis was originally developed to route the iso address space, and thus is not limited to ip routing. Hybrid routing protocols reduce the cpu and memory overhead by functioning like a distancevector protocol when it comes to processing routing updates. The few available for advanced readers fail to convey the. Routing is the most fundamental research issue in ad hoc networking. Some of the most common routing protocols include rip, igrp, eigrp, ospf, isis and bgp. These protocols have been designed to allow the exchange of routing tables, or known networks, between routers. Rip was one of the first true distance vector routing protocols, and is supported on a wide variety of systems. A comprehensive performance analysis of proactive, reactive. The book will also pay the greatest dividends to readers who have used the covered routing protocols in practice, and can connect the highlevel explanations to reallife observed phenomena.
Performance comparison of routing protocols in manet. Bgp pdf created with fineprint pdffactory pro trial version. The routing protocol also specifies how routers in a network share information with each other and report changes. A generic term that refers to a formula, or protocol, used by a router to determine the appropriate path over which data is transmitted.
Routed protocols are used to transport user traffic from source node to destination node. Ad hoc on demand distance vector aodv routing protocol. As they are on demand routing protocols, so they start route discovery only when they are asked. Link state routing needs huge amount of resources to calculate routing tables. Attack analysis and detection for ad hoc routing protocols. Pdf enhanced routing protocol for vehicular ad hoc networks. In this paper we have presented a critical analysis of the above mentioned secure routing protocols. This thesis primarily focuses on modifying and enhancing the ad hoc on demand distance vector aodv routing protocol to. Ccna guide to cisco networking fundamentals chapter 7 routing protocols. In many networks, dynamic routing protocols are typically used with static routes. The primary goal of any adhoc network routing protocol is to meet the challenges of the dynamically changing topology.
The table below shows the main characteristics of a few different types of dynamic routing protocols. A routing protocol uses software and routing algorithms to determine optimal network data transfer and communication paths between network nodes. Routing protocols overview distance vector and linkstate ccna part1 duration. Comaparison of different types of manet routing protocols using ns3 simulator. Routing protocols are classified in manet in many ways. View routing protocols research papers on academia. Nov 12, 2019 hundreds of different network protocols have been created for supporting communication between computers and other types of electronic devices. The routing protocols in manet are accomplished to handle a lot number of nodes with restricted resources. Routing protocol is the essential and vital performance factor in the mobile adhoc network. Tracker diff1 diff2 informational network working group s. It can do different number of functions like hop number, bandwidt. Interior gateway protocols type 2, distancevector routing protocols, such as routing information protocol, ripv2, igrp exterior gateway protocols are routing protocols used on the. Evaluation of manet routing protocols in realistic.
Interior gateway protocols type 1, linkstate routing protocols, such as ospf and isis. Although there are many types of routing protocols, three major classes are in widespread use on ip networks. Routing protocols a routing protocol is the implementation of a routing algorithm in software or hardware. Routing protocols companion guide cisco networking academy cisco press 800 east 96th street indianapolis, indiana 46240 usa db i 12114 3. Isis routes have an administrative distance is 115. Routing protocols routing protocol protocol to exchange of information between routers about the current state of the network routing protocol jobs create routing table entries keep routing table uptodate compute the best choice for the next hop router. Routing info routing info routing computation is distributed among routers within a routing domain computation of best next hop based on routing information is the most cpumemory intensive task on a router routing messages are usually not routed, but exchanged via layer 2 between physically adjacent routers internal. Manet is a standalone system of mobile wireless nodes that move at any time within a changing topology. Hundreds of different network protocols have been created for supporting communication between computers and other types of electronic devices. Number of network layer devices along the path hop count bandwidth delay. Classification of ad hoc routing protocols petteri kuosmanen finnish defence forces naval academy p.
Mobile means moving geographically and ad hoc means impermanent without. A routing protocol, on the other hand, is only used between routers. Top 5 network routing protocols explained lifewire. Through limiting the number of hop counts allowed in paths between sources and destinations, rip prevents routing loops. Manet routing protocols need to adapt to changes in the network topology and maintain routing information, so that packets can be forwarded to their destinations.
A mobile ad hoc network manet consists of a set of. It is very difficult to design an efficient routing protocol. First we present a comparison between the two broad classes of routing protocols based on their. Pdf although there are many books available on wsns, most are lowlevel, introductory books. Socalled routing protocols are the family of network protocols that enable computer routers to communicate with each other and in turn to intelligently forward traffic between their respective networks. Through limiting the number of hop counts allowed in paths between sources and. The merit of a routing protocol can be analyzed through metricsboth qualitative and quantitative with which to measure its suitability and performance.
Introduction to dynamic routing protocols dynamic routing protocols play an important role in todays networks. The routing protocol which is chosen may have an effect on the performance of network. Network protocol design and implementation have become. Mobile ad hoc network manet is a collection of mobile devices which form a communication network. It depends on the router to choose the best path i. Distance vector routing is subject to instability if there are more than few hops in the domain. Two primary methods are available for routing protocols to support dual osi and ip routers. One method, known as ships in the night, makes use of completely independent routing protocols for each of the two protocol suites.
There are broadly three types of routing protocols. Routing protocol is a method of negotiation between two routers to. Routing protocols in mobile adhoc networks krishna gorantala june 15, 2006 masters thesis in computing science, 10 credits supervisor at csumu. It provide efficient framework for network and communication design. Rip and ospf o exterior routing n routing between autonomous systems n only one exterior routing protocol is usually used for exterior routing n examples. There is a variety of routing protocol exist in manet. In the other hand, at 90 nodes aodv reaches only 60% of pdf and less than. Ccna certificationrouting protocols wikibooks, open.
Basically, here we are comparing the various manet routing protocols based on certain performance metrics like throughput, packet delay ratio, end to end delay, number of packets dropped, jitter, etc using ns3 simulator. In different network operating system the network layer perform the function of routing. Basic routing protocols distance vector dv exchange routing vector hopbyhop pick routes based on neighbors vectors link state ls nodes build complete graph and compute routes based on flooded connectivity information. The following sections describe several important benefits that dynamic routing protocols provide. Comparison of rip, ospf and eigrp routing protocols based. These mobile nodes are selfmanaged, perform the routing process, and flow data between them. A basic routing problem in the postal network, then, is as follows. Routing protocols designing goals are optimality, simplicity, low overhead, robustness, reliability and flexibility. Routing information protocol rip routing information protocol rip is a standardized distance vector protocol, designed for use on smaller networks. Rip adheres to the following distance vector characteristics. Once the card reaches the postal code, the appropriate delivery post of.
The secret of routing avoiding deadends is easy avoiding loops is hard the key difference between routing protocols is how they avoid loops. Improving performance of routing protocols using mrp framework. Routing of data depends on the routing protocols being used in a network. Routing protocols, according to the osi routing framework, are layer management protocols for the network layer, regardless of their transport mechanism. Pdf routing is a demanding issue in mobile adhoc network. Comparative study of routing protocols in manet oriental. A routing protocol is also known as a routing policy. A routed protocol is any network layer protocol that provides enough information in its network layer address to allow a packet to be forwarded from one host to another host based on the addressing scheme, without knowing the entire path from source to destination.
1142 386 588 494 225 1176 456 1266 446 1447 556 1041 1417 260 1116 793 523 698 554 882 1431 797 1089 870 583 1139 37 664 1096 708